Heart of a Highland Warrior is the third book in the Highland Warrior Series by Anita Clenney. I waited patiently for this book, and when I finally got it on my Kindle, I read it in two nights. The story starts with Bree finding an old dug up grave, and she just loves old graves (don't we all... uh, no). Inside the grave is a wooden coffin that contains an old skeleton. Whoever the dead man was, he is wearing a kilt and light colored shirt, just like what Faelan was wearing when she discovered him in the Time Vault. Bree & Faelan mistakenly come to conclusion that it's Tavis, Faelans younger brother, and begin preparing his funeral.
Tavis has been watching over Faelan since they were children. He has traveled 150 years in the future to protect Faelan and help him destroy his assigned demon. Tavis is being held captive by an powerful, ancient demon. He doesn't know why he is being held captive, or how he got there. He doesn't remember his name, who he is or anything about himself. It is up to Anna to help him find the answers.
Tavis s' character is strong, handsome, protective, and loyal to his clan and those he loves. Tavis has to learn how to live in this new time that he finds himself in. It is humorous the way he reacts to music, cars, and the way the women dress and act now. While getting used to a new time, he has to find the Book of Battles, fight demons, and protect Anna all at the same time.
Anna is afraid to love anyone, she is a little stand offish, and carrying around a big chip on her shoulder. She is afraid to get close to anyone, because the past has taught her that she is unlovable. When she gets trapped in a fortress following a man that she believes may lead her to the Book of Battles, she knows that she made a bad mistake. She must fight to stay alive, find a way to escape, and help a mysterious man in the cell beside her.
